linux开放9000端口命令

worktile 其他 658

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要在Linux上开放9000端口,可以使用以下命令:

    1. 使用root用户登录或以root权限运行命令。

    2. 使用iptables命令设置防火墙规则,允许9000端口的进出连接。在终端中运行以下命令:

    “`
    iptables -A INPUT -p tcp –dport 9000 -j ACCEPT
    iptables -A OUTPUT -p tcp –sport 9000 -j ACCEPT
    “`

    以上命令将在防火墙的输入(INPUT)和输出(OUTPUT)链中添加允许9000端口的规则。-A参数表示添加规则,-p参数指定协议,–dport参数指定目标端口,–sport参数指定源端口,-j参数指定要执行的操作(ACCEPT表示允许连接)。

    3. 保存iptables规则。运行以下命令:

    “`
    service iptables save
    “`

    以上命令将保存iptables的规则,以便在下次系统重启后仍然生效。

    4. 确认是否成功开放9000端口。可以使用以下命令查看当前的iptables规则:

    “`
    iptables -L
    “`

    在输出中,应该看到类似以下内容的规则:

    “`
    ACCEPT tcp — anywhere anywhere tcp dpt:9000
    ACCEPT tcp — anywhere anywhere tcp spt:9000
    “`

    如果出现这些规则,表示已成功开放9000端口。

    注意:以上命令只是临时生效,如果系统重启,防火墙规则将会丢失。如果想要永久开放9000端口,可以根据不同Linux发行版的情况,将上述iptables命令加入相应的启动脚本中,以在系统启动时自动执行。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,要开放9000端口,可以使用以下命令:

    1. 使用iptables命令:
    “`
    sudo iptables -A INPUT -p tcp –dport 9000 -j ACCEPT
    “`
    这条命令将允许TCP协议的流量通过9000端口进入系统。

    2. 使用firewalld命令:
    “`
    sudo firewall-cmd –zone=public –add-port=9000/tcp –permanent
    sudo firewall-cmd –reload
    “`
    第一条命令将在公共区域中永久添加9000端口的TCP规则,第二条命令重新加载防火墙配置。

    3. 使用ufw命令:
    “`
    sudo ufw allow 9000/tcp
    “`
    这条命令将允许进入系统的TCP流量通过9000端口。

    4. 使用nc命令:
    “`
    nc -l 9000
    “`
    这条命令将在9000端口上创建一个监听socket,用于接收传入的连接。

    5. 使用socat命令:
    “`
    socat TCP-LISTEN:9000,reuseaddr,fork –
    “`
    这条命令将在9000端口上创建一个监听器,可以通过标准输入和输出进行数据交换。

    注意:以上命令中的sudo表示以管理员权限执行命令。根据系统的不同,可能需要适当修改命令。确保在开放端口之前,先了解相关安全规范,并且只开放需要的端口,以减少潜在的安全风险。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ux系统中,要开放或关闭某个端口,可以使用防火墙软件iptables来实现。下面是详细的操作流程:

    1. 查看系统是否安装iptables防火墙软件。

    在终端输入以下命令来检查系统是否安装了iptables:
    “`
    sudo iptables -L
    “`
    如果提示”command not found”,表示系统未安装iptables。可以使用以下命令来安装iptables:
    “`
    sudo apt-get install iptables
    “`

    2. 开放9000端口。

    首先,使用以下命令来添加一条允许入站的规则,打开9000端口:
    “`
    sudo iptables -A INPUT -p tcp –dport 9000 -j ACCEPT
    “`

    然后,使用以下命令来保存规则,使之生效:
    “`
    sudo iptables-save
    “`

    3. 验证端口是否已开放。

    使用以下命令来查看系统的防火墙规则,确认9000端口是否已经成功开放:
    “`
    sudo iptables -L
    “`

    你应该能够看到已添加的一条规则,其中包括9000端口的信息。

    另外,你可以使用以下命令来检查是否可以通过9000端口进行网络通信:
    “`
    telnet localhost 9000
    “`
    如果能够成功连接表示端口开放成功,如果连接失败则表示端口未开放。

    4. 永久开放9000端口。

    如果希望9000端口在系统重启后仍然保持开放状态,可以使用以下命令来将规则写入防火墙配置文件中:
    “`
    sudo iptables-save > /etc/iptables/rules.v4
    “`
    这样,即使系统重启,规则也仍然会被加载并生效。

    以上就是在Linux系统中开放9000端口的操作流程。使用iptables命令可以灵活地控制系统的入站和出站流量,保护系统安全。使用前请确保了解iptables的其他相关规则,并根据实际需求进行相应的配置。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部